New Delhi, September 19, 2025 — The counting of votes for the Delhi University Students’ Union (DUSU) Election 2025 has started this morning at 8:00 AM in the Multipurpose Hall at North Campus, with heightened security in place to ensure a smooth process.

This year’s election saw participation from over 2.75 lakh eligible voters spread across more than 50 colleges, but the final turnout hovered around 39–40%.

Security has been significantly tightened on campus, with over 600 personnel, including officers equipped with body cameras, drones, and CCTV surveillance, deployed to monitor key polling and counting venues.

The main contest this year is largely between Akhil Bharatiya Vidyarthi Parishad (ABVP), the National Students’ Union of India (NSUI), and the SFI-AISA Left Alliance.

While full results are pending, Delhi High Court has barred victory processions to avoid any unrest once the winners are declared.

Aryan Maan (ABVP) — Running for DUSU President from Hansraj College / Library Science postgraduate program

Joslyn Nandita Choudhary (NSUI) — Postgraduate student of Buddhist Studies, leading the Congress-affiliated student wing 

Anjali (SFI-AISA) — Indraprastha College for Women student, representing the Left Alliance
